The time rate of change of angular velocity.
The angular acceleration is the rate of change of angular velocity.
To find the average angular acceleration between two points in time (t 1 & t 2), we need to know the angular velocity at those two points (ω 1 & ω 2).
We can then use an equation to find the average angular acceleration: angular acceleration α = (ω 2 - ω 1) / (t 2 - t 1)

In physics, angular acceleration refers to the time rate of change of angular velocity. As there are two types of angular velocity, namely spin angular velocity and orbital angular velocity, there are naturally also two types of angular acceleration, called spin angular acceleration and orbital angular acceleration respectively.

Angular acceleration is the time rate of change in the angular velocity. It is a pseudovector in 3 dimensions. In the SI unit, we measure it in radians/second squared (rad/s^{2}).How to calculate angular acceleration...
